Optimizely Unveils Revolutionary AI Models
In a groundbreaking announcement, Optimizely, a dedicated AI platform for marketing, has rolled out a new series of customized AI models intended to enhance the marketing landscape. These models are specifically designed and post-trained to meet the intricate demands of marketing activities, achieving remarkable cost efficiencies compared to standard large language models (LLMs). In initial tests, Optimizely's innovative models demonstrated up to ten times improved cost efficiency than leading LLMs, showcasing a significant shift in how marketing tasks can be handled.
Marketing is inherently nuanced, relying heavily on emotional resonance and brand context. Traditional general-purpose AI models often struggle in this highly specific domain, resulting in a disconnect between AI performance and the emotional engagement businesses wish to cultivate with their audiences. A global survey conducted by Optimizely revealed that 53% of B2B marketers feel that existing AI tools merely capture factual information but falter in understanding the brand's emotional story. Recognizing this gap, Optimizely has engineered its AI models to tackle the unique challenges encountered in marketing, enhancing both effectiveness and emotional connection.

Additionally, the introduction of Mark-Bench, an open-source benchmarking tool tailored for evaluating AI efficiency in marketing, promises a major leap forward in the industry. This tool will enable marketers and researchers to assess their AI models against an extensive range of marketing tasks, spanning 285 activities across 15 marketing functions, with more than 6,000 specific criteria to judge effectiveness. Tasks assessed include creating press releases, crafting social media posts, and developing email content.
What sets Optimizely's models apart from competitors is their utilization of the Mark-IQ data layer from the Agent Platform. This feature integrates each organization's unique context, such as historical experimentation data and website analytics, ensuring that the AI models operate within the specific framework of a brand identity without requiring marketers to manually outline this context with every interaction. The results have been promising, with the Optimizely Agent Platform achieving a 67% score on Mark-Bench, substantially surpassing Claude Code's score at double the cost.
